Api Gateway Config Settings

You can keep the ApiKey, RouteKey, Backend API Base Urls and Route Paths,

in your appsettings.json file.

The Identifier is used to identify each ApiSetting & RouteSetting.

In your Gateway API project's appsettings.json file, add a Settings section like shown below:

{
  "Settings": [
    {
      "Identifier": "API1",
      "ApiKey": "weatherservice",
      "BackendAPIBaseUrls": [
        "https://localhost:5003/"
      ],
      "Routes": [
        {
          "Identifier": "ROUTE1",
          "RouteKey": "forecast",
          "Verb":  "GET",
          "BackendAPIRoutePath": "weatherforecast/forecast",
          "ResponseCachingDurationInSeconds": 120
        }
      ]
    },
    {
      "Identifier": "API2",
      "ApiKey": "stockservice",
      "BackendAPIBaseUrls": [
        "https://localhost:5005/"
      ],
      "Routes": [
        {
          "Identifier": "ROUTE1",
          "RouteKey": "stocks",
          "Verb":  "GET",
          "BackendAPIRoutePath": "stock",
          "ResponseCachingDurationInSeconds": 180
        }
      ]
    }
  ],
  "Logging": {
    "LogLevel": {
      "Default": "Information",
      "Microsoft": "Warning",
      "Microsoft.Hosting.Lifetime": "Information"
    }
  },
  "AllowedHosts": "*"
}

You can read this appsettings, using a Config Service like below:

For Version 6.0 or higher, you can use the built-in ApiGatewayConfigService.

or you can make a copy of the Service, in your project.

Api Gateway Config Service

Wire up the Config Service for dependency injecton.

services.AddSingleton<IApiGatewayConfigService, ApiGatewayConfigService>();

Create a static Settings class like below:

public static class Settings
{
    private static IApiGatewayConfigService _settings = ApiGatewayConfigProvider.MySettings;

    private const string API1 = "API1";
    private const string API1_ROUTE1 = "ROUTE1";

    public static string API1_ApiKey = _settings[API1].ApiKey;
    public static string[] API1_BackendAPIBaseUrls = _settings[API1].BackendAPIBaseUrls;

    public static string API1_ROUTE1_RouteKey = _settings[API1][API1_ROUTE1].RouteKey;
    public static GatewayVerb API1_ROUTE1_Verb = _settings[API1][API1_ROUTE1].Verb;
    public static string API1_ROUTE1_BackendAPIRoutePath = _settings[API1][API1_ROUTE1].BackendAPIRoutePath;
    public static int API1_ROUTE1_ResponseCachingDurationInSeconds = _settings[API1][API1_ROUTE1].ResponseCachingDurationInSeconds;
}

Then, in the Create method, first intitialize the Config Service.

and then you can pass these Settings to the Api Orchestrator

and where ever else you need them.

//Initialize
var configService = serviceProvider.GetRequiredService<IApiGatewayConfigService>();

orchestrator.AddApi(Settings.API1_ApiKey, Settings.API1_BackendAPIBaseUrls)
                //Get
                .AddRoute(Settings.API1_ROUTE1_RouteKey, Settings.API1_ROUTE1_Verb, new RouteInfo { Path = Settings.API1_ROUTE1_BackendAPIRoutePath, ResponseCachingDurationInSeconds = Settings.API1_ROUTE1_ResponseCachingDurationInSeconds })

In the Filters, you can use the Settings & do like shown below:

public class ActionFilterService : IGatewayActionFilter
{    
    public async Task OnActionExecutionAsync(ActionExecutingContext context, string apiKey, string routeKey, string verb)
    {
        if (apiKey == Settings.API1_ApiKey)
        {
            if (routeKey == Settings.API1_ROUTE1_RouteKey)
            {
                //Do your work here for API1 -> ROUTE1
            }
        }

        await Task.CompletedTask;
    }
}

Deployment to Prod

As with any Web API, when there is any code change, the API Gateway too is published and deployed using Blue/Green deployment.

This is available in Azure & AWS.

In Azure App Service, you use deployment slots etc.
